Job Description
Summary :
The Maintenance Supervisor leads and supervises skilled hourly maintenance employees to deliver efficient, reliable, and timely maintenance support for the assigned division, while upholding the highest safety, quality, and regulatory standards. This role is responsible for overseeing all mechanical, hydraulic, pneumatic, and electrical systems supporting plant processing and packaging equipment in the RTE & Boxing departments, with a focus on high-quality workmanship, equipment reliability, and cost-effective maintenance practices. Position Type and Expected Hours of Work This position is full-time on-site at our plant located in Washington, Missouri. This position is typically Monday-Friday, 1:30PM - 11:30PM and as needed to meet customer needs. This position is also required to be available to return to the plant in the event of a call-back. Education & Experience Required- Bachelor's Degree in Engineering Technology, Industrial Management, or related field or minimum 8 years of experience in food manufacturing maintenance or equivalent maintenance environment.
- Certified maintenance Management certification (CMM)
- Lean Six Sigma Green or Yellow Belt
- Formal Leadership training certification OR 2 years leadership experience
- Experience working with packaging machines, Thermoformers, rotary machines, tapers, banders, labeling equipment
- Experience with electrical distribution 480-volt power, low voltage, electrical controls to include PLC's, hydraulics, pneumatics and mechanical skills, the ability to read blue prints and technical manuals
- Microsoft Office applications, computerized maintenance management systems (CMMS), PLC Software applications, technical reading and writing, leadership, problem solving, budget management.
- Must be willing to train on ammonia refrigeration system.
- Valid US driver's license and vehicle to commute Preferred
- Boiler experience
- Ammonia refrigeration knowledge
- Manufacturing maintenance: 7 years
